Spending time outdoors is one of the best ways to relax. Whether it be at your home, at a restaurant or at a commercial work space, creating an outdoor space where everyone can enjoy the time outside and get on with their work while connecting with the nature can make a great difference.
If you are planning to create your own outdoor space, whether it be at your backyard or at your restaurant to provide your customers with a great experience, keep in mind that when you are adding the right furniture and the other features to the outdoor area that all these features will be affected by the weather. Especially when it comes to choosing the right type of the furniture, most of the indoor furniture will be easily damaged with the weather elements. Therefore, you should specifically look for outdoor furniture. Follow this guide to make the journey towards picking the best furniture for an outdoor area easier:

Look into the size of the furniture
Minimum adding furniture to your outdoor area, it is important that the furniture does not clutter up space. To avoid cluttering up the outdoor area, the furniture that you choose should be ideally scared and fit into the amount of space available. Measuring the amount of space available in the outer area which needs furniture added to it we’ll help you find furniture which will suit it better.
The type of furniture
When you have a clear idea on the size of the furniture that is going to be on the outer space, you can take the next step of identifying the right type of furniture. If you have certain activities planned for the outdoor area, using the furniture switch to support these activities is the right thing to do. You can also think about the ascetical look that you want to get from the outer area when choosing the right type of outdoor furniture.

Choose the right material
One of the most critical things to do when you are choosing out the furniture still looks into its material. The material should be resistant to water and sunlight weather elements. If you choose furniture which is not suitable for an outdoor area it will easily be damaged and you will have to spend a lot no on getting furniture that does fit and outdoor area.
Once you have chosen the white material for your outdoor furniture, you will be making a great investment towards long-lasting furniture that would enhance the experience that you get from the outer space.
Consider the storage of the furniture
Choosing outdoor furniture, there will be times that you will not be using them. Especially when it comes to the winter season, to protect your furniture, it is best that is t5ore. Think about the storage requirements needed and how to store the furniture before you invest them so that you will be highly functional against the maintenance of the furniture and the outer area.
